每次打开腾讯NBA直播,画面总是一顿一顿的,但解说声却流畅得很?这问题可把不少球迷逼疯了。明明网络信号满格,手机电脑配置也不差,怎么就跟看PPT似的?咱们今天就来扒一扒这背后的门道。
哎,这时候肯定有人要拍大腿:"我500兆宽带还带不动个直播?"其实问题可能出在带宽分配策略。直播平台通常会把音频和视频拆成两条数据流传输,解说声的数据量比高清画面少了十几倍。当网络波动时,系统会优先保声音,就像你打游戏时队友突然掉线,总得先把语音保住对吧?
再说个冷知识:腾讯的直播用的是动态码率技术。当检测到网速吃紧,它会自动降低画面分辨率,这时候如果降档不够及时,就会出现画面卡在低清状态,而声音因为数据量小还能维持流畅的尴尬情况。
别急着怪路由器,掏出手机看看处理器。现在1080P直播对GPU要求可不低,特别是某些机型遇到H.265编码时,解码速度跟不上就会出现掉帧。有意思的是,音频解码对硬件要求低得多,这就解释了为什么你能听见奥尼尔在笑,却看不清他到底扣没扣进。
有内部工程师透露过,腾讯的CDN节点分布存在地域性差异。比如某些二三线城市用户,可能会被分配到较远的服务器节点。更绝的是他们的QoS策略——当服务器负载过高时,会优先保证付费会员的观看体验,这就不难理解为什么免费场次更容易卡顿了。
还有个隐藏设定:网页端比APP端更容易出问题。因为浏览器需要同时处理广告推送、弹幕互动等附加功能,而APP有专门的视频解码优化。不信你下次试试关掉弹幕,说不定画面就顺了。
最后说句大实话,这问题真不能全怪用户。直播平台也该优化下音视频同步机制,别让观众总在关键时刻看到"马赛克进球"。毕竟看比赛要的就是那份实时热血,谁愿意对着定格画面听解说瞎激动呢?
热门直播